Growth drivers and demand acceleration factors: Japan’s aging population increasing demand for eldercare and patient safety solutions. Government initiatives promoting healthcare digitization and smart hospital frameworks. Rising pharmaceutical supply chain complexity necessitating real-time tracking. Cost pressures encouraging automation and inventory optimization. Segment-wise opportunities: Region: Urban centers with high healthcare infrastructure density. Application: Asset tracking (largest revenue potential), patient identification, medication management. Customer type: Large hospital networks, pharmaceutical companies, eldercare providers, and government agencies. Scalability challenges and operational bottlenecks: High initial capital expenditure for infrastructure deployment. Integration complexities with legacy healthcare IT systems. Data privacy and security concerns under strict Japanese data regulations. Workforce training and change management hurdles. Regulatory landscape, certifications, and compliance timelines: Compliance with Japanese Medical Device Act and Personal Information Protection Commission (PPC) guidelines. Certification processes for RFID hardware and software, typically 6-12 months. Ongoing updates to data security standards aligned with national policies. Japan RFID in Healthcare Market Trends & Recent Developments Staying abreast of industry trends and recent developments is critical for strategic positioning in Japan’s RFID healthcare market. Technological innovations and product launches: Introduction of ultra-high frequency (UHF) RFID tags optimized for medical environments. Integration of RFID with IoT platforms for real-time asset and patient monitoring. Development of biodegradable RFID tags for single-use applications, reducing environmental impact. Strategic partnerships, mergers, and acquisitions: Collaborations between Japanese healthcare providers and RFID solution providers to co-develop tailored systems. Acquisitions of local startups specializing in healthcare IoT and RFID hardware manufacturing. Joint ventures with global tech firms to leverage advanced analytics and AI capabilities. Regulatory updates and policy changes: Enhanced data privacy regulations emphasizing secure handling of patient data. Government incentives for digital health initiatives, including RFID adoption. New standards for RFID hardware safety and interoperability issued by Japanese authorities. Competitive landscape shifts: Emergence of local RFID vendors gaining market share through cost-effective solutions. Global players entering strategic partnerships to penetrate the Japanese market. Increased focus on end-to-end supply chain solutions integrating RFID with blockchain technology.
